Level 3 Physiotherapist role with true flexibility - choose your days, manage a varied caseload, and thrive in a supportive, close-knit team.

Employment Type: Temporary Part Time - Until February 2027.

Position Classification: Physiotherapist Level 3.

Remuneration: $58.95 - $60.86 per hour + superannuation + salary packaging + rural incentives.

Hours Per Week: 20.

Location: Tenterfield District Hospital.

Applications Close: Sunday 15th February 2026.

This is a Level 3 position. However, if there are no appropriate Level 3 applicants, applications from Level 1 and 2 will be considered. The selection criteria reflects the requirements for a Level 3 applicant. Responses from Level 1 or 2 applicants need to demonstrate their level of competence with regard to the same criteria and their ability to work towards Level 3. The expected performance of the incumbent will be commensurate with his/her years of experience and current level at commencement of appointment. The incumbent will work towards meeting the criteria for Level 3.

We’re looking for a Physiotherapist Level 3 to join our small, supportive Allied Health team. This role offers genuine flexibility - you can choose the working days that best suit your lifestyle. You’ll receive a thorough orientation, ongoing support from an onsite educator, and additional guidance from experienced physiotherapists across the district.

As the primary physiotherapist on-site, you’ll manage a generalist caseload covering both inpatient and community settings. You’ll be supported by a dedicated multidisciplinary team including community nursing and foot care (EN), a part-time diabetes educator, and a part-time occupational therapist.

Where You’ll Be Working: This role delivers a broad and rewarding mix of inpatient, outpatient, community, and outreach services, supporting people across all stages of life. The variety in clinical presentations provides an excellent opportunity to grow and expand your skills, making this position ideal for someone who enjoys a diverse and dynamic workload.

Requirements: Physiotherapist with current Authority to Practice with AHPRA.

What We Can Offer You:

  • Be rewarded with up to $20,000 in the first 12 months PLUS up to $10,000 each year thereafter in fortnightly payments under the Rural Health Workforce Incentive Scheme.
  • Salary packaging options - up to $11,600 plus novated leasing.
  • Fitness Passport for health and well-being - discounted gym options for you and your family.
  • Employee Assistance Program (EAP) for staff and family members.
  • Opportunity to work and collaborate with a range of non-clinical and clinical professionals.

Additional Information:

Based on a minimum 18-month commitment to the position or the agreed duration of your contract. All payments to part-time and contract employees will be made on a pro-rata basis in accordance with the terms of your contract, including any approved extensions. If your contract ends before the agreed completion date, you may be required to repay a portion of the incentive. Please note: the increased RHWIS allowance is approved until 30th June 2026. Commencement after this date may be subject to change, including the allowance amount for which the candidate may be eligible.

To check your eligibility, visit the Rural Health Workforce Incentive Scheme. For further information or to discuss your circumstances, please contact.

To be eligible for employment in this position you must be an Australian Citizen, or permanent resident of Australia, or a New Zealand citizen with a current New Zealand Passport, or hold an appropriate visa that allows you to live and work in Australia. Employment of a temporary visa holder will only be offered in line with the conditions and expiry date of your visa.

An eligibility list will be created for future temporary part time vacancies. We are unable to accommodate visa sponsorship for applicants requiring a visa for this position.
